Passo Fundo vs Vicenza Climate & Distance Between

Italy flag
  • The distance between Passo Fundo, Brazil and Vicenza, Italy is approximately 10,435 km or 6,484 mi.
  • To reach Passo Fundo in this distance one would set out from Vicenza bearing 232.5°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Passo Fundo bearing 219.1° or SW .
  •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Passo Fundo is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Vicenza is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 4.7 °C (8.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.5 °C (20.7°F) less in Passo Fundo.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 700.9 mm (27.6 in) more which is equivalent to 700.9 l/m² (17.2 US gal/ft²) or 7,009,000 l/ha (749,309 US gal/ac) more. About 1 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 16.5° higher in Passo Fundo than in Vicenza.
  • Relative humidity levels are 3.5%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 3.9°C (7°F) higher.
